Arrow: Complete Third Season

Arrow: Complete Third Season

  • Blu-ray Release Date: September 22, 2015
  • Rated: NR (Not Rated)
  • Number of discs: 4
  • Run Time: 976 minutes
  • Studio: Warner Home Video
  • ASIN: B00T5D4OSW

Actors: Stephen Amell, Katie Cassidy, David Ramsey, Willa Holland, Emily Bett Rickards

Producers: Greg Berlanti, Marc Guggenheim, Andrew Kreisberg, Sarah Schechter

This was one show that I didn’t start out watching, but then once I started I wished I had started watching it from the beginning. One day I decided to watch an episode and I will say that I have really enjoyed this series.

The series starts off slowly feeding the back story to Oliver Queen and how he ends up becoming the arrow while he struggles with his identity in the present. At first, considering how any show with approximately 22 episodes in a season is apt to drag on, this show has a good enough story that really adds intrigue to ‘the arrow’ and why he is who he is.

In season 3 for instance, after I started to watch the Flash, I enjoyed the Arrow but didn’t really believe that he had any chance against the Flash. But, the most recent crossover between the two shows did a wonderful job of building up both shows and it’s characters, rather than diminishing one or the other.

Stephen Amell, in the Flash episode, called ‘The Flash vs. the Arrow’ I believe, he says, “You’re really fast Barry but being fast has nothing to do with discipline and precision.” Then, the story just continues to play out in a way where the Flash is fast but goes to show he is not a soldier at heart, at least not yet.
